Charlotte Salomon

Was introduced to her work by the book “Charlotte”, David Foenkinos. Read it in English and was intrigued by the subject.

Contents wise, I am not sure how to categorize it. David Foenkinos writes part of it as an autobiography, while some parts as the writer looking for Charlotte, researching her life and work.

I finished reading the book just before “Holocaust Day”, which was a very good timing for me. Concentrating in one person (one family), suffering, what she has gone through is a strong reminder of the horrors of the Holocaust, and for me is so much powerful than thinking about the number of people murdered.

I will keep on looking for her work, and hope to see it someday in an exhibition.
